The Hoctor Records label made a bunch of dance-instruction records during the 70s which are on many wantlists around the world. I dare to say that this is one of the most wanted. Jazz in Focus - LP directed by Joe Pugliese . This is not the way I imagined how the music to jazz dance would ever sound before I got this record!!! Done in a solid mixture between heavy funk, jazz and cheasy disco. Not sure that Joe Pugliese has anything to do with the arragements -no musicians are credited. But the record takes us throug a world of smooth grooves and some tough open breaks!!!!
